80s Song of the Day: We Belong by Pat Benatar

We Belong by Pat Benatar was released on October 16, 1984, with Suburban King as the B side. It was the lead single from Benatar’s sixth studio album Tropico.

The song reached No. 5 on the Billboard Hot 100 and No. 22 on the UK Singles Chart.

Love Is a Battlefield by Pat Benatar was released on September 12, 1983, with a live version of Hell Is for Children as the B side. It was one of two studio tracks (the other being Lipstick Lies) featured on Benatar’s live album Live from Earth, recorded during the Get Nervous world tour in late 1982/early 1983.

Love Is a BattlefieldĀ reached No. 5 on the Billboard Hot 100 and No. 17 on the UK Singles Chart. In 1984, the song won Benatar her fourth consecutive Grammy Award for Best Female Rock Vocal Performance. Continue reading
